Far better than the previous model. The Grand model seats seven. Practical and versatile. Excellent crash test rating.
Potentially heavy tyre wear on Scenics with 17-inch wheels. Blown turbos on diesel models. Patchy build quality. Dashboard failures common. Heater fan motor failures common.

Engine | Official MPG | Real MPG Avg. | Real MPG % | |
1.4 | 37.9 mpg | 32.8 mpg | 87% | ![]() |
1.4 16V | 39.2 mpg | 33.4 mpg | 85% | ![]() |
1.5 dCi 106 | 52.3–54.3 mpg | 52.6 mpg | 99% | ![]() |
1.5 dCi 86 | 55.4 mpg | 51.6 mpg | 93% | ![]() |
1.6 16V VVT | 35.8–37.2 mpg | 33.6 mpg | 92% | ![]() |
1.9 dCi | 47.1 mpg | 42.9 mpg | 91% | ![]() |
2.0 16V VVT | 34.4–35.3 mpg | 30.6 mpg | 88% | ![]() |
2.0 dCi | 48.7 mpg | 41.2 mpg | 85% | ![]() |
